However there are many antitheft systems, and not all are created equal. The Thatcham Research organisation tests anti-theft technologies and grades them to ensure that they meet high safety standards. They verify the system's operation by studying the messages sent between the immobilizer components and the CAN bus traffic.

Even the most robust systems can be vulnerable if targeted appropriately. In one study, Jan Bokslag used weaknesses in Hitag2's protocol to break into three vehicles including all models from the past. In a matter of ten seconds, the security code of the vehicle was retrieved from one of the vehicles. This information is used to create an ignition key that disables the immobilizer. The other two were more difficult to crack, but eventually, they were.

The Immobilizer Chip

A chipped key, also known as a Smart Key, has a RFID microchip that transmits a passcode from the key to the immobilizer system of the vehicle. If the code on a chip is identical to the code in the car's immobilizer, the car will start.

This is a crucial anti-theft device that prevents car thieves from hotwiring or bypassing the engine immobilizer. If the immobilizer cannot recognize the key it will not be turned on if anyone attempts to short-circuit ignition circuit.

Modern cars are equipped with electronic Engine Immobilizer systems that utilize rolling/changing security codes. This means that every time the key is used, the system alters the second code and inserts it into the chip within the key. The first code is permanent and the immobilizer checks the codes each time the ignition key is turned.

This is a sophisticated technology that is hard to hack. This is the reason that most stolen vehicles can't be started.
